How to Publish an eText for iPad

• Step 1:o Submit Conversion Request formo Be sure iPad view is selected

• Step 2: o Submit RUMBA product and Resource ID formo RUMBA Resource and Product ID will be emailed to the

requestor.• Step 3:

o Once eText is approved by the BU, submit a Promotion Request Form and include the RUMBA IDs on the form.

• Step 4: o Once title is promoted, release team will notify the requestor.

Licenses and Subscriptions- Understanding the Difference

Licenses • What an organization purchases (i.e. 500 seats of

MyWorld Grade 6 for 1 year)

Subscriptions • The relationship between the licensed product and an

individual user (i.e. Mrs. Jones is subscribed to MyWorld Grade 6)

Note:  Sometimes subscriptions count against seats (in the case of students), and sometimes they don’t (in the case of teachers).
